#433226 is a warm, dark color. In RGB it is 67, 50, 38, in HSL 24.8°, 27.6%, 20.6%, and in CMYK 0.0%, 25.4%, 43.3%, 73.7%. The nearest named color is RAL 8014 Sepia Brown.

Color Psychology

Dark browns like chocolate and espresso project richness, indulgence, and masculine elegance. They carry the warmth of wood-paneled studies and aged leather, evoking comfort and established tradition. These deep tones suggest solidity, dependability, and mature sophistication.

Design Usage

Dark brown excels as a text color alternative to pure black, providing warmth and reducing visual harshness. It suits coffee roasters, chocolate brands, and heritage accessories with a tradition focus. Pair it with cream, gold, or burnt orange for a luxurious, warm-toned design system.
